In a vlog shared by a KTM RC8R superbike rider, he showed how a careless Tata Nexon driver hit him on the road while it was raining.
This video, showing the minor crash between a Tata Nexon and a KTM RC8R superbike, has been shared on YouTube. It comes courtesy of Cherry Vlogs. In this video, the vlogger goes on a joy ride with his riding buddy, who was riding a Kawasaki superbike, while the vlogger himself was riding his KTM RC8R.
At the beginning, everything appeared very normal as the KTM rider and his friend were riding normally on the scenic roads. However, what happens in the middle of the vlog is that he comes across a Tata Nexon driver. It can be noted that his friend first overtakes the Tata Nexon.
However, being extra cautious, the KTM rider does not immediately overtake the Nexon. He waits for the perfect opportunity to make the pass, and he does it without any issues. But for some odd reason, the Tata Nexon driver starts driving slightly faster, as if he was trying to catch the KTM rider.
Unfortunately, during this, at one point, the KTM rider had to apply his brakes, and he slowed down slightly. However, at the same moment, due to the speed being slightly high and there being water on the road due to rain, the Tata Nexon driver could not stop his vehicle in time. The result of this was that he crashed into the rear wheel of the KTM RC8R.
Thankfully, the crash was very minor, and it did not affect the KTM rider. He managed to keep the balance of his bike and ride ahead. The video, however, shows that the Tata Nexon driver did not stop the car to check on the biker. Rather, he continued driving ahead, trying to escape the situation.
This agitated the KTM rider, and he started shouting and pacing towards the car. He then came alongside the driver of the Nexon and asked him to stop on the side. Soon after this, the Nexon driver came to the side of the road. It was then noted that there were four people in the car.
They all started apologizing for the crash. The Nexon driver stated, “Sorry brother, the vehicle slipped due to the rain.” Following this, the driver, along with the passengers, once again apologized, and they then continued ahead.
Although we are now approaching winter, there are still some places in the country that are experiencing rain. For this reason, it is very important to highlight that driving in rainy conditions is very different from driving in normal conditions. The biggest differentiating factor is the slipperiness of the roads.
As rainwater collects on the road, it makes it difficult for tyres to get proper grip. If the brakes are applied rapidly, this standing water can cause hydroplaning. The result of this causes the vehicle to slip on the road, and unprepared drivers can completely lose control and crash with other vehicles or objects.
So while riding a two-wheeler or driving a car in the rain, drivers should maintain a safe distance from the vehicles ahead. Also, brakes should be applied gently, and the driver should be alert at all times to avoid any accidents.
